Lehi's housing stock is younger than the rest of Utah Valley
Lehi has been one of the fastest-growing cities in the country since about 2010 — driven by the Silicon Slopes tech corridor. The result is a housing stock that's overwhelmingly newer: most homes built between 2005 and today, with the highest concentration of mod-con boilers, combi units, and tankless water heaters in our service area.
That's a different repair landscape than older Salt Lake County. Less atmospheric boiler work, more flame-rod cleanings on Lochinvar Knights. Less tank water heater service, more tankless descaling. Less "1970s-radiant," more "five-year-old Navien combi with a fault code."

Issues we see in Lehi specifically
Combi unit lockouts in townhomes
A huge proportion of Lehi townhomes use combi boilers (Lochinvar KHB, Navien NCB, Triangle Tube Challenger combi) — one wall-hung unit doing both heat and DHW. The most common service call: ignition lockout from flame rod fouling. Routine fix, but unfamiliar techs sometimes replace expensive parts instead of doing the simple cleaning.
Tankless heat exchanger scale
Lehi homes built with tankless from day one are now hitting the 8-10 year mark where heat exchanger scale starts producing symptoms — recovery slowdown, fault codes, lukewarm DHW. Annual descaling extends life dramatically; we do it routinely.
Improperly commissioned new construction systems
A frequent Lehi pattern: a home was built with a hydronic system that was never fully commissioned by the original installer — combustion was never tuned, controls were left at factory default, water chemistry was never verified. The system "works" but inefficiently, and develops problems faster than it should. A one-time proper commissioning resolves a remarkable amount of "weird stuff" that homeowners have been living with.
Builder-grade equipment reaching first major service
Some Lehi subdivisions used builder-grade equipment that's not the longest-lasting choice. The 5-8 year mark is when these units start needing real service — often the original installer is no longer accessible, and the homeowner needs a specialist who knows the brand and model.
